Stay active: Lift weightsStay active Lift weights

It’s interesting to learn that your muscles can also contribute to your health. But if you don’t use them, how will you make the most out of what they have to offer? Lifting weights and doing physical exercises have long been proven to be significant health boosters.

On top of that, your hormones, posture, and brain will also be in good shape if you exercise regularly.  Weightlifting can lower your blood sugar levels and normalize your blood pressure.   When combined with a proper diet, the exercise burns excess fat to give you a healthy weight.

Have a good sleepWays to Keep Health on Point

All work and zero play does make Jack a dull boy, and so you must try to balance your work schedule and rest patterns.  A night of good sleep also gives good health. Research studies have shown that sleep deprivation is deeply connected to obesity and cardiac diseases. Are you having trouble sleeping?

Here are four ways to get a good sleep.

  • Avoid coffee intake late at night
  • Have a sleeping timetable
  • Switch off the lights at bedtime
  • Ask a doctor to prescribe sleep medication for you.

Do not stress yourself

Your emotions and thoughts also share connections with your overall health. If you’re someone who is always under extreme stress, depression and anxiety will finally set your health up for a disaster. Stress can increase your level of cortisol and interfere with your metabolism.  To lessen your stress levels, live a simple life, and embrace physical activities (exercises) in your weekly calendar.
